Kinetic Spectrophotometric Determination of Nanogram Levels of Manganese (II) Based on its Catalytic Effect on the Oxidation of an Azo Compound with Potassium Periodate in the Presence of 1, 10-Phenanthroline |
| |
Abstract: | ABSTRACT The catalytic effect of manganese (II) on the oxidation of Diphenylamine-4-azo-benzen-4'-sulfonic acid potassium salt with potassium periodate in the presence of 1, 10-phenanthroline in weakly acidic media was studied. A catalytic kinetic spectrophotometric method for determination of manganese (II) in the range 0.05 – 2.5 ng ml-?1 can be determined by the fixed-time method with a detection limit of 0.017 ng ml-?1. The method was applied successfully to the determination of manganese (II) in tap water and human urine. |
